
Introduction to Golden Retirement MT5
Golden Retirement MT5 is a multi-strategy automated trading Expert Advisor (EA) designed for the MetaTrader 5 platform. The EA combines up to 10 independent trading strategies, flexible money management models, trading session filters and customizable trailing stop controls.
With support for percentage-based risk allocation and session-based execution, Golden Retirement MT5 is designed for traders seeking diversified automated trading with advanced portfolio-style management.


Full Parameters
Enable โSet and Forgetโ Mode
- Enable โSet and forgetโ mode? (If false, use custom settings) = false: Disables automatic preset mode and enables manual custom configuration.
SET AND FORGET MODE
- Risk Model = Percentage of account balance: Uses percentage-based risk management relative to account balance.
STRATEGY 1 INPUTS
- Trade Strategy 1? = true: Enables Strategy 1 trading logic.
- Fixed lots on strategy 1 (if risk model = fixed lot) = 0.01: Sets Strategy 1 fixed lot size to 0.01 lots.
- risk % of account balance strategy 1 = 0.1: Risks 0.1% of account balance for Strategy 1.
STRATEGY 2 INPUTS
- Trade Strategy 2? = true: Enables Strategy 2 trading logic.
- Fixed lots on strategy 2 (if risk model = fixed lot) = 0.01: Sets Strategy 2 fixed lot size to 0.01 lots.
- risk % of account balance strategy 2 = 0.1: Risks 0.1% of account balance for Strategy 2.
STRATEGY 3 INPUTS
- Trade Strategy 3? = true: Enables Strategy 3 trading logic.
- Fixed lots on strategy 3 (if risk model = fixed lot) = 0.01: Sets Strategy 3 fixed lot size to 0.01 lots.
- risk % of account balance strategy 3 = 0.1: Risks 0.1% of account balance for Strategy 3.
STRATEGY 4 INPUTS
- Trade Strategy 4? = true: Enables Strategy 4 trading logic.
- Fixed lots on strategy 4 (if risk model = fixed lot) = 0.01: Sets Strategy 4 fixed lot size to 0.01 lots.
- risk % of account balance strategy 4 = 0.2: Risks 0.2% of account balance for Strategy 4.
STRATEGY 5 INPUTS
- Trade Strategy 5? = true: Enables Strategy 5 trading logic.
- Fixed lots on strategy 5 (if risk model = fixed lot) = 0.01: Sets Strategy 5 fixed lot size to 0.01 lots.
- risk % of account balance strategy 5 = 0.2: Risks 0.2% of account balance for Strategy 5.
STRATEGY 6 INPUTS
- Trade Strategy 6? = true: Enables Strategy 6 trading logic.
- Fixed lots on strategy 6 (if risk model = fixed lot) = 0.01: Sets Strategy 6 fixed lot size to 0.01 lots.
- risk % of account balance strategy 6 = 0.1: Risks 0.1% of account balance for Strategy 6.
STRATEGY 7 INPUTS
- Trade Strategy 7? = true: Enables Strategy 7 trading logic.
- Fixed lots on strategy 7 (if risk model = fixed lot) = 0.01: Sets Strategy 7 fixed lot size to 0.01 lots.
- risk % of account balance strategy 7 = 0.3: Risks 0.3% of account balance for Strategy 7.
STRATEGY 8 INPUTS
- Trade Strategy 8? = true: Enables Strategy 8 trading logic.
- Fixed lots on strategy 8 (if risk model = fixed lot) = 0.01: Sets Strategy 8 fixed lot size to 0.01 lots.
- risk % of account balance strategy 8 = 0.3: Risks 0.3% of account balance for Strategy 8.
STRATEGY 9 INPUTS
- Trade Strategy 9? = true: Enables Strategy 9 trading logic.
- Fixed lots on strategy 9 (if risk model = fixed lot) = 0.01: Sets Strategy 9 fixed lot size to 0.01 lots.
- risk % of account balance strategy 9 = 0.3: Risks 0.3% of account balance for Strategy 9.
STRATEGY 10 INPUTS
- Trade Strategy 10? = true: Enables Strategy 10 trading logic.
- Fixed lots on strategy 10 (if risk model = fixed lot) = 0.01: Sets Strategy 10 fixed lot size to 0.01 lots.
- risk % of account balance strategy 10 = 0.3: Risks 0.3% of account balance for Strategy 10.
TRADING SESSION FILTER
- Enable Trade session filter? = true: Activates trading session time filtering.
- Monday session start hour = 1: Monday trading starts at 01:00.
- Tuesday to Friday session start hour = 1: Tuesday to Friday trading starts at 01:00.
- Monday to Thursday session end hour = 23: Trading ends at 23:00 Monday through Thursday.
- Friday session end hour = 18: Friday trading stops at 18:00.
GENERAL SETTINGS
- Allow buy positions? = true: Enables BUY trades.
- Allow sell positions? = true: Enables SELL trades.
- Use expiration? If false, orders will be deleted at the end of = true: Enables order expiration handling.
- EA Magic number (ID) = 5487: Unique identifier (5487) used for managing EA trades.
- Minimum number of bars on the chart before the EA is ready to t = 400: Requires at least 400 chart bars before trading begins.
- Trade comment = Golden Retirement: Adds โGolden Retirementโ as the trade comment for orders.
CUSTOM MODE
- Fixed lots (if risk model = fixed lot) = 0.01: Sets fixed lot size to 0.01 in custom mode.
- risk % of account balance = 1.0: Risks 1.0% of account balance in custom mode.
- Timeframe on which to scan for highs/lows = 1 Hour: Uses the 1 Hour timeframe for high/low analysis.
- TP in Pips = 50: Sets Take Profit target to 50 pips.
- SL in Pips = 10: Sets Stop Loss level to 10 pips.
CUSTOM TRAILING STOP SETTINGS
- Enable Trailing stop = false: Disables trailing stop functionality.
- Trailing stop begin in pips = 50.0: Trailing stop would activate after 50.0 pips if enabled.
- Trailing distance in pips = 30.0: Trailing Stop distance configured at 30.0 pips.
Conclusion
The Golden Retirement MT5 settings provide a highly diversified multi-strategy trading framework with flexible risk allocation and advanced session management.
By supporting up to 10 independent strategies, percentage-based money management, and custom trading filters, the EA allows traders to build a portfolio-style automated trading approach. Understanding these parameters helps improve optimization, risk control and long-term trading consistency.
FAQs
โ What does Risk Model = Percentage of account balance mean?
It means trade size is calculated based on a percentage of account balance.
โ Why are all Trade Strategy settings enabled?
The EA is configured to run all 10 strategies simultaneously for diversification.
โ What is the purpose of Enable Trade session filter = true?
It restricts trading to specified trading hours and sessions.
โ Why is Minimum number of bars = 400 important?
The EA requires sufficient historical data before starting analysis and trading.
โ What happens when Enable Trailing stop = false?
Trailing Stop management is disabled, so trades use fixed Stop Loss and Take Profit levels only.
